COVID is no respecter of persons

-

The dreaded coronaviru­s now christened by the World Health Organisati­on as COVID 19 and, given top billing on the nucleic acid molecule stage, branded a pandemic that might well prove the ‘Nigh, the end of the world is nigh’ prophets of doom finally right, is an arrogant sun of a gun who doesn’t give a dam whether you are rich and famous or just a down and nobody.

In its one virus Rambo style genocide attack on humankind, it has not only shown no mercy to its victims, mowing all in its pandemic path but it has shown its no respecter persons, not even the Almighty.

While infecting 125,000 humans so far with its virulence and claiming the lives of over 4,500, it has also laid low the British Health Secretary Nadine Dorries who made contact with COVID on Tuesday and immediatel­y ran into a storm when the wife of a fellow MP Andrew Bridgen, publicly criticised Nadine Dorries for not informing health officials of contact with her husband. Brigden’s wife Nevena tweeted: Why did you not tell that you sat next to my husband in a tea room? I have a baby and a seventy five year mother jeopardize­d. You were treated but no one is coming to help us.’ Nadine replied: ‘Because I did not sit next to your husband. He was in tea room when I walked in, on another table not close to me. He text me and told me he had sat next to me, I was too ill to discuss but not sick enough not to know, that wasn’t true. I told him if he was worried, to call 111.’

Following that spat the little devil struck Canadian Prime Minister Trudeau wife, Sophie, recently returned from London and experience­d flu-like symptoms. When tested, she proved positive that same Thursday evening. She was immediatel­y isolated. And so was the Prime Minister Trudeau for two weeks. In a statement issued by his office it was said, "The Prime Minister is in good health with no symptoms. As a precaution­ary measure and following the advice of doctors, he will be in isolation for a planned period of 14 days." Sophie will be in quarantine for 14 days.

It was actor Tom Hanks and his wife Rita Wilson’s turn next to fall victim while shooting a film in Queensland, Australia. Tom tweeted: "There are those for whom it could lead to a very serious illness. We are taking it oneday-at-a-time. There are things we can all do to get through this by following the advice of experts and taking care of ourselves and each other, no?" His wife Wilson also posted a light-hearted tweet writing, "From here on out, the only Corona I want is from Mexico and you drink it."

And the film they were shooting? Zone of the life of Elvis Presley. No wonder they were all shook up with chills and fevers.

Australian Home Minister Pete Dutton was next in line to take the COVID hit. The Federal Government frontbench­er said he felt fine but woke up with a temperatur­e and sore throat.

"I immediatel­y contacted the Queensland Department of Health and was subsequent­ly tested for COVID-19," Mr Dutton said in a statement. ‘’I was advised by Queensland Health this afternoon that the test had returned positive. It is the policy of Queensland Health that anyone who tests positive is to be admitted into hospital and I have complied with their advice.’

Mr Dutton had been in the US last week, where he met with Ivanka Trump, AttorneyGe­neral William Barr and officials from the Five Eyes intelligen­ce alliance on March 6, according to a Twitter post from Australia's embassy in the United States. He had participat­ed in Cabinet's national security committee meeting on Thursday, during which the Government decided to extend its China, Italy, Iran and South Korean travel bans, via phone.

But a spokesman for the Prime Minister Scott Morrison said: ‘’In advice provided to the Prime Minister this evening, the deputy chief medical officer has reiterated that only people who had close contact with the Minister in the preceding 24 hours before he became symptomati­c need to self-isolate. That does not include the Prime Minister or any other members of the Cabinet."

Mr Morrison will not be tested for COVID-19, based on medical advice.
